Grasping Registered Representatives

A registered agent plays a critical role in the formation and operation of a business organization. This person or appointed company is responsible for receiving important legal documents on behalf of the company, such as tax documents, legal notices, and compliance documents. By having a registered representative, companies ensure that they have a reliable point of contact for any authorized communications, which is vital for preserving good standing with the state.

In addition to receiving and sending legal documents, registered agents help businesses stay compliant with state regulations. They are required to provide a physical address within the state of incorporation, allowing them to receive documents during operational hours. This service is particularly beneficial for businesses that operate in various states or for business owners who do not have a physical presence in the state where their business is established. By employing the services of a registered representative, companies can concentrate more on their core business while ensuring they do not overlook important timelines.

Expenses Considerations for Agent Services

When selecting a registered agent, it is essential to consider the expenses of their services. Prices can differ greatly depending on the provider, the individual services available, and the state in which your business conducts business. Some registered agents charge a flat annual fee, while others may have extra costs for services like package forwarding or compliance notifications. It is vital to consider your budget and what level of service you need when selecting the most suitable registered agent for your needs.

In Texas, for example, the best registered agents might cost between fifty to three hundred dollars a year, based on their standing and the further services provided. Some providers may present combined services that feature multiple services, which can be a more affordable choice for business owners aiming to save on expenses. Evaluating several registered agents will help you discover one that fits your financial capabilities without diminishing on service standards.
